#d4807c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d4807c is composed of 83.1% red, 50.2% green and 48.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 39.6% magenta, 41.5%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 2.7 degrees, a saturation of 50.6% and a lightness of 65.9%. #d4807c color hex could be obtained by blending #fffff8 with #a90100.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

Shades and Tints of #d4807c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020101 is the darkest color, while #fbf3f2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d4807c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#aca5a4 is the less saturated color, while #fc5b54 is the most saturated one.
